Transaction 8f5b7f494b46780b2afab2d156bbc351335b9890a632447d0bb2aa2aa1fa254e

3 Input
2 Outputs
  • 8f5b7f494b46780b2afab2d156bbc351335b9890a632447d0bb2aa2aa1fa254e:0
  • value  15404
    address  1FEGDY83zMp2yKFNpePCAG4m6cP3UaDztQ
  • 8f5b7f494b46780b2afab2d156bbc351335b9890a632447d0bb2aa2aa1fa254e:1
  • value  649832
    address  18Yvj49T5c1fjgJUQBkBCbEfZsDSozY4X5